ð What Does Mealybugs Look Like on Devon's Cymbidium?
- âĒ White cottony masses on leaves, stems, or fruit
- âĒ Small pink or white soft-bodied insects (1/20 to 1/5 inch)
- âĒ Sticky honeydew secretions on plant surfaces
- âĒ Black sooty mold growing on honeydew
- âĒ Yellowing or wilting leaves
- âĒ Stunted or deformed growth
- âĒ Loss of flower buds
- âĒ Leaf drop and defoliation
- âĒ Weakened plant vigor
â What Causes Mealybugs on Devon's Cymbidium?
- â Introduction of infested plants from nurseries
- â Spread from nearby infested plants
- â Poor plant health and stress
- â Warm, humid conditions favor reproduction
- â Lack of natural predators indoors
- â Contaminated gardening tools or soil
ð How to Treat Mealybugs on Devon's Cymbidium?
TLDR: Treat Mealybugs on Devon's Cymbidium with quick treatment (~11 days) or organic (~21 days). Devon's Cymbidium has moderate susceptibility to this disease.
Quick Fixes
Step 1
Immediately spray visible mealybugs with 70% isopropyl alcohol for instant kill on contact
Step 2
Use strong water spray to dislodge mealybugs from plant surfaces
Step 3
Prune and dispose of heavily infested plant parts in sealed bags
Step 4
Apply ready-to-use insecticidal soap spray to all affected areas
Step 5
Repeat alcohol treatment every 2-3 days for one week
Step 6
Inspect daily and remove new mealybugs manually
Organic Treatment
Step 1
Isolate affected plants to prevent spread to healthy plants
Step 2
Remove visible mealybugs using cotton swabs dipped in 70% isopropyl alcohol
Step 3
Spray affected areas with neem oil solution (2% concentration) covering all plant surfaces
Step 4
Apply insecticidal soap solution weekly for 3-4 weeks
Step 5
Introduce beneficial insects like ladybugs or lacewings for biological control
Step 6
Monitor plants weekly and repeat treatment as needed
ðĄïļ How to Prevent Mealybugs on Devon's Cymbidium?
TLDR: Prevent Mealybugs on Devon's Cymbidium with 8 essential preventive care practices.
- â Quarantine new plants for 2-3 weeks before introducing to other plants
- â Inspect plants regularly, especially leaf undersides and stems
- â Maintain healthy plants through proper watering and nutrition
- â Keep plants physically distant from infested ones
- â Clean gardening tools between uses
- â Avoid overwatering and over-fertilizing
- â Ensure good air circulation around plants
- â Remove dead or dying plant material promptly
ðą How to Care for Devon's Cymbidium to Prevent Mealybugs?
ð§ How to Water
Water abundantly during active growth in spring and summer, keeping the substrate slightly moist but never soggy. Reduce watering gradually in autumn and keep on the drier side in winter. Overhead watering is ideal in late afternoon during summer.
âïļ Lighting
Requires bright indirect light of 20,000â54,000 lux. Avoid direct summer sun which can scorch leaves. Full sun is tolerated in cool or winter conditions. Yellowish-green leaves indicate ideal light levels.
ðŠī Ideal Soil
Use a loose, fast-draining bark mix â medium bark in the lower half and fine bark with 10% perlite and 10% charcoal in the upper half. Never use regular potting soil. Good aeration at the roots is essential.
